Sooo. I had to have a talk with my Amma about not bugging my sister! It was most painful and surprisingly didn't turn in to a fight--which is only because I think she recognized that I wasn't being unfair. Amma basically doesn't have anything to do which in turn means she has taken over V's life which means V is losing her mind which means texts screaming ' I can't do it anymore' which means helpless me which means overall sadness.
So I said all the right things and Amma thankfully didn't say the usual sentimental lines which serves no purpose to V but manages to trick me into feeling guilty.
For e.g her response on any given day is : I know, I know, I have no shame, bothering you both like this when you have abused me so much. Still I come as though asking for more.
to which I say: are you auditioning for some Tamil movie? lines sure sound like it
Her: you will laugh now, but when I am dead...
Aha.
This dead clause is such a mother trick which I think I am the only one who falls for.
So now I am dreading the upcoming home trip. She has nothing to take care for me now so she has this thorough not exactly new (except in the earnestness) interest in my health which no matter how many times I tell her, she won't believe is fine.
So she said, bring your health documents from the surgery. To which I said, yes. Knowing very well I have no such documents. What document? They took the appendix and now I am fine. But she says that pain during period could be this. I don't even know how to respond.
Then there is the whole don't lift weights in the airport. Let A do it. Because women's disks slip easier. God. Amma needs to stop watching the afternoon doctor show on those channels!
Although I am being patient on the phone with all this, in person I am most definitely less kind. And while I enjoy moments of periodic disease panic I hate it when someone else wants to be part of it!! Let me obsess alone!!
I am kind of, sadly, dreading the vacation.
